> I would suggest another location, such as /home/multimedia, for a couple of
> reasons, mostly personal preference. I don't like to clutter up my root
> directory, and it's easier to manage backups by locating all user files
> under /home.
>
> Adding users to a group multimedia sounds like a good idea. You might also
> want to set the sticky bit on the directory multimedia: "When the sticky
> bit is set on a directory, files in that directory may be unlinked or
> renamed only by root or their owner. Without the sticky bit, anyone able to
> write to the directory can delete or rename files. The sticky bit is
> commonly found on directories, such as /tmp, that are world-writable. "
